Pharmacognosy is the study of drugs of natural origin, such as plants, animals, fungi, and microorganisms. It covers various aspects of the biological, biochemical, and economical features of these drugs, as well as their isolation, identification, analysis, production, and utilization. Pharmacognosy is an important branch of pharmacy that deals with the quality, safety, and efficacy of natural products used for medicinal purposes.

Pharmacognosy has many applications in various fields of science, medicine, and industry. Some of the applications are:
Discovery and development of new drugs from natural sources, such as antibiotics, anticancer agents, antidiabetic agents, antimalarial agents, and immunomodulators.
Quality control and standardization of natural products, such as herbal medicines, dietary supplements, cosmetics, and food additives.
Phytochemical analysis and identification of bioactive compounds from natural sources, using techniques such as chromatography, spectroscopy, mass spectrometry, and nuclear magnetic resonance.
Phytotherapy and ethnomedicine, which involve the use of natural products for the prevention and treatment of various diseases based on traditional knowledge and practices.
Biotechnology and genetic engineering, which involve the manipulation of biological systems to produce or enhance natural products, such as plant cell culture, tissue culture, fermentation, gene transfer, and metabolic engineering.
Pharmacognosy is a dynamic and interdisciplinary field that integrates knowledge from various disciplines such as botany, zoology, microbiology, chemistry, biochemistry, pharmacology, toxicology, biotechnology, and medicine. It also requires collaboration among researchers from different sectors such as academia, industry, government, and non-governmental organizations.
